    Training Philosophy

    I use balanced training and personalize it to the dog in front of me, because no two dogs learn the same way. I move each dog through the same four stages: Teaching a new skill clearly, Reinforcing it until it becomes a habit, Proofing it against real-world distractions, and Maintenance so it holds up for life. That structure is what turns a promising session into reliable manners you can count on at home, on a walk, or in a room full of people. My goal is always the same, a dog that is confident and easy to live with, and an owner who feels in control and at ease.
